CYFE

One of them is called Cyfe and that’s spelled C-Y-F-E. It’s an online dashboard. Imagine in your car that you have, you have the dashboard or why do you have a dashboard? It allows you to stay focused on where you’re going. It allows you to stay focused on running your business. And then every now and then just check in and make sure your oil pressure’s right. You’ve got enough gas, you’re not speeding, and you know the engine’s not getting caught. All those little things are things that you’ll find on Cyfe as a dashboard. Except of course it’s not going to talk about your engine overheating, it’s going to talk about things like it’ll track all kinds of data.

Like as an example, let’s say you had a Facebook advertising campaign going on. You could have it tracked. How many views do you have to have, to get a click than other words? Let’s say you had to have 100 views to get one person to click your ad and then how many clicks to get a lead? Well, you could start determining that and it would pull that information up. It would allow you to look at it very easily on a dashboard to say is this working or not? But it can also determine the cost of your advertising and find out is it being effective.

ZAPIER

The next tool is called Zapier, Z-A-P-I-E-R. What it basically does is it takes these tools or have as an example, let’s say imagine you’re a mediator and you have two sides that really don’t talk to one another. So as an example, you take those two sides and you have somebody in the middle as a mediator and you have them communicate. Well, Zapier does the same thing. A lot of times there’s a ton of these tools out here and we kind of band-aid them together to try to make it work or they work independently of one another. We’ll Zapier allows you to reach out and say, Hey, I want to use Cyfe as an example and I want to connect it to my Facebook account and I also want to connect it to my Google spreadsheets. So, let’s talk about how that would work.

Well, let’s say as an example, now you’re collecting data. Every time somebody opts in or they redeem a coupon that you have, that you have a let’s say a Facebook Ad. Then what’ll happen is it’ll put that data in your, in your Google sheet. Now it usually, it ends right there, right? Well, if you have Zapier, you can say, hey, all this data that’s going in here in my Google sheets, I want to use Zapier and I want it to move that content over to my dashboard. So again, let’s say you’re connecting something that says, well, I want to have a connection of says I want to know how much I spent and I want to know how much I’ve made.

Communicate And Bridge The Gap

So you’d put two independent dashboards up there. Like, hey, here’s my speed, here’s my tach, my tachometer on my car. And what you’re going to do is you’re going to say, here’s how much I spent, here’s how much I made. That would then help communicate and bridge that gap, if you will, for your dashboard. You don’t have to go in and manually add that stuff to Google spreadsheets. Even if you did, it would then automate it to send it back to Zapier.

So these are a couple of tools I want to talk about this morning. Both of these can save you time and energy, not to mention money. Especially if you can look at it and say, hey, is the money I’m investing, is it really given me a return? I mean, as an example, if you’re spending a thousand dollars a month in advertising, you should be at least making a thousand dollars back. In other words, you’re breaking even. Now you can say, hey, you know what, my play is a long-term and what I’m trying to do is I’m not only trying to get new business to come in the door and I may not break even this first month, but I’m also building the database. and then you look at it and say whatever, what’s the value of every name and email I get?

And you can determine, hey, you know what if I spend a thousand dollars and get $500 back, but if I get 500 new names and my email address and each one of those names are worth x number of dollars. You do the math and decide if it’s beneficial for you.
